Which of the following allowed doctors to kill germs? (4 points)

History
1 answer:
alexandr402 [8]2 years ago
7 0

Antiseptics allowed doctors to kill germs.

How many main islands dose japan have A.1 B.2 C.3 D.4
forsale [732]

Answer:

D, 4

Explanation:

Japan is assembled from four main islands.

Such as:-

<u>Hokkaido, Honshu, Shikoku, and Kyushu</u>.
